Latest Patents
One of his latest patents involves a thermal head and printer design. This thermal head is engineered to avoid a drop in print quality caused by the adhesion of printing chaff. It features a glazed layer formed on a ceramic substrate that stores in-flowing heat. The heating resistor is strategically located offset from the center of the glazed layer, allowing for selective heating of the thermal paper. This design ensures that the dye material contained in the thermal paper is effectively melted, resulting in high-quality prints. Another patent focuses on a head substrate for mounting a driver IC that selectively drives multiple driving elements. This substrate includes an input signal wiring pattern that connects external terminals with pads in two arrays, facilitating efficient communication with the driver IC.
